Abstract
In a recent preprint, F. Calegari has shown that for and 7 there exist 2-dimensional surjective representations of with values in coming from the -torsion points of an elliptic curve defined over , but not minimally, i.e., so that any elliptic curve giving rise to has prime-to- conductor greater than the (prime-to-) conductor of . In this brief note, we will show that the same is true for any prime , concretely, we will show that for any such the elliptic curve is semistable, has bad reduction at 3, the associated Galois representation is surjective, unramified at 3, and there is no elliptic curve with good reduction at 3 whose associated representation is isomorphic to .
